Gilead Sciences Director Kelly A. Kramer acquired restricted stock units and stock options on April 30, 2026, as detailed in a Form 4 filing.

Summary

  • Kelly A. Kramer, a Director at Gilead Sciences, Inc., acquired 1,146 restricted stock units (RSUs) and 4,884 non-qualified stock options on April 30, 2026.
  • The RSUs represent the contingent right to receive one share of Gilead's common stock, and 100% vested immediately on the grant date.
  • The stock options, with an exercise price of $130.84, also had 100% of the underlying shares vest immediately on the grant date.
  • Following these transactions, Kramer beneficially owns 20,256 shares of common stock directly.
